Patty Duke's legacy as an actress is unparalleled. Her career spanned decades, during which she captivated audiences with her versatility and depth. Known for roles in films like The Miracle Worker and her long-running television series The Patty Duke Show, she became a household name. However, beyond her professional achievements, her life was marked by significant personal challenges. In March 2016, at the age of 69, Duke succumbed to complications from sepsis following a ruptured intestine. Her son, actor Sean Astin, reflected on her final moments, emphasizing that she was surrounded by loved ones and found peace in her last days.

Name Patty Duke
Date of Birth December 14, 1946
Date of Death March 29, 2016
Place of Birth New York City, New York
Spouse(s) Michael Pearce (m. 1985–2016), John Astin (m. 1975–1985)
Children Sean Astin, Mackenzie Astin, Kevin Pearce
Notable Awards Oscar for Best Supporting Actress (1963), Emmy Awards, Golden Globe Awards
Profession Actress, Author, Advocate

Duke’s journey through fame began early in life. At just 16, she won an Academy Award for her portrayal of Helen Keller in The Miracle Worker. Over time, she transitioned into television, starring alongside William Schallert in The Patty Duke Show. Schallert, who played Martin Lane, her TV father, left behind a lasting impression on viewers before passing away in 2016 at the age of 93. These collaborations helped cement her status as one of Hollywood's most beloved figures.

Beyond acting, Duke openly discussed her struggles with mental health, becoming an advocate for bipolar disorder awareness. Her openness paved the way for greater understanding within the entertainment community and beyond. Through books and public appearances, she worked tirelessly to reduce stigma associated with mental illness, leaving a mark far beyond her screen presence.
